Output ed7c3c8967e6610b4a34ae21a8cd3d89fa1923075f397da7578bee4daed2675c:2

value
189000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dacf86a2bb8c91c65ad58f0b03dabd09eb4786c4 OP_EQUAL
address
3MdyqWusYT3fuvUBiAKjRu8E7EBHwjGx7R
transaction
ed7c3c8967e6610b4a34ae21a8cd3d89fa1923075f397da7578bee4daed2675c